- The Project Manager’s mission is to facilitate and ensure the success of projects while striving for the continuous improvement of the project management methodologies and associated tools and techniques.
- Consulting & Transformation (C&T) is part of the COO scope and its goal is to advise BNP Paribas’ Management, participating in the framing, design and implementation of projects and operating models aimed at supporting global CIB Functions & Business lines, having both a global and local mandate
- Project Management solutions team is part of the C&T perimeter in Portugal. The Practice aims at supporting CIB growth and transformation by providing Project Management expertise, focused on:
- Design and implement new operating models based on new business activities, services and products
- Accompany the teams in their transformation journey by driving the change and acting as trusted advisor of international and local sponsors
- Enable the operational implementation of the business strategy, by acting as “Smart PMO”, coordinating resources and ensuring communication among all stakeholders across regions
- Identify disruptive, tactical and strategic quality improvement and cost reduction opportunities
- Support the business in the assessment of the quality and capacity of an existing model
- The team provides services to all business lines worldwide and manages an international portfolio with cross-border projects
